Larry Davis Obituary

Larry Melvin Davis, 81, of Princeton, passed away Saturday, May 2, 2020 at St. Vincent Rehabilitation in Evansville. He was born November 26, 1938 in Princeton and was raised by Kermit Floyd Wildt and Leona (Simmons) Wildt. Larry proudly served in the United States Navy and worked as a coal miner for a number of years. He married the love of his life, Eva M. (Miller) Davis November 10, 1997 and she preceded him in death on June 30, 2014. He loved lifting weights and body building. He had a deep love for animals, mowing his yard, and gardening. He enjoyed playing cards, spades, and playing pool. He was one of a kind and will be missed.   

Larry is survived by his half brothers, Michael Roy Wildt and Patrick Ray Wildt; and the best friends a guy could ask for, Don Ritchie, Ted Wright, and Russel Davis.

He is preceded in death by his parents and wife.

Services will be held privately.
